Wits Wifi

Wits Wifi, If you?ve tried to complete the setup and have been unable to access the wireless network in the Library, please make sure your user name and password is correct, you can do so at the student help desk (Senate House, 2nd floor).

Please Note:For Help with Wireless Setup go to the Library Computer Services from Monday to Thursday between 14:00 and 15:00.

Follow these steps to setup wireless on your laptop:

1.) Your notebook computer must be running Windows XP.
2.) Your notebook computer must be “virus free” and have the latest anti-virus program running on it. (For help in this regard please contact CNS Help Desk, ext. 71717)
3.) The notebook should be loaded with the latest Windows patches. (For help in this regard please contact CNS Help Desk, ext. 71717)
4.) Familiarize yourself with the ICT Acceptable Use Policy

Wits wireless networks:

Wits-Wifi
Wits-Wifi is a wireless network for use with laptops/notebooks.

Wits-Wifi-Mobile
Wits-Wifi-Mobile is a wireless network for use with mobile devices such as smart phones and tablets.

eduroam® Services
eduroam® is a secure global wireless service that enables students, researchers, academic and support staff to obtain secure and fast Internet connectivity across participating organisations in 54 countries.
